About this school
St Joseph's Catholic Primary School was a Roman Catholic voluntary aided primary school in Dorking. It taught children aged 4 to 11 and had 162 pupils on roll.
Ofsted inspected it; its last report is linked below.
Ofsted judgement
Confirmed by a short inspection, not a full one
Ofsted's most recent visit was a short inspection on 29 March 2023, where inspectors confirmed the school remains Good. Exam results
Key stage 2 (end of primary school)
| Measure | 2022/23 | 2023/24 | 2024/25 |
|---|---|---|---|
| Pupils at the end of key stage 2 | 26 | 24 | 26 |
| Met the expected standard in reading, writing and maths | 73% | 50% | 65% |
| Reached the higher standard in reading, writing and maths | 19% | 8% | 27% |
| Expected standard in reading | 85% | 71% | 81% |
| Expected standard in maths | 88% | 67% | 85% |
| Expected standard in grammar, punctuation and spelling | 92% | 92% | 88% |
| Average scaled score in reading | 108.0 | 106.0 | 109.0 |
| Average scaled score in maths | 107.0 | 104.0 | 108.0 |
| Reading progress | +2.00 | - | - |
| Writing progress | +0.70 | - | - |
| Maths progress | +1.70 | - | - |
Progress measures ended nationally after the 2022/23 school year, when the key stage 1 assessments they were based on were stopped. Blank progress figures in later years are not missing school data.
